The Office of Research and Innovation at the University of California San Diego is conducting an open search for Research Scientists (non-tenured, Assistant, Associate or Full level) in various academic disciplines. Research Scientists are non-tenured, extramurally funded, academic researchers who develop and lead independent research and creative programs similar to Ladder Rank Professors. Responsibilities include serving as Principal Investigators on extramural grants, generating high caliber publications and research products, engaging in university and public service, and demonstrating independent and creative research activity of high quality and significance.Appointments and duration vary depending on the length of the research project and availability of funding.Qualifications
